Understanding COB LED Strip Technology

COB, or Chip on Board, represents one of the biggest improvements in LED lighting. This design mounts many LED chips close together on a substrate, producing smooth and continuous light without visible dots. It reduces glare and gives a more natural light effect.

Midway through production, a cob led strip factory ensures precision in assembly and testing. The quality of each strip depends on how well the chips are positioned, how evenly the coating is applied, and how heat is managed. The result is a strip that delivers even illumination across its surface. These strips are widely used in commercial interiors, architectural designs, and workspace lighting where consistency matters most.

COB LED strips also improve efficiency. Since the chips are tightly packed, they use less power to produce higher brightness. The even light distribution makes them ideal for accent or general lighting in areas that require both performance and aesthetic appeal.

The Role of a Reliable Power Source in LED Performance

Every LED system needs a stable and safe power supply. Without it, the lighting output can flicker, overheat, or fail prematurely. Power sources convert alternating current into the direct current required by LEDs and regulate voltage to ensure steady operation.

A Waterproof Power Supply becomes essential in environments exposed to moisture or dust. It prevents electrical damage and ensures consistent illumination even under challenging weather conditions. Rated by IP standards such as IP65 or IP67, these units keep LED installations safe and reliable in outdoor or industrial setups.

Using a waterproof power source also improves system safety. It controls heat buildup, prevents short circuits, and protects the entire circuit from water exposure. The result is long-term efficiency, reduced maintenance, and fewer interruptions in lighting performance.

Key Factors to Consider Before Installation

To ensure safe and efficient LED setups, consider these practical points before installation:

  • Voltage and Wattage Matching: Always confirm that the power supply matches the LED strip’s voltage and total wattage.
  • Proper IP Rating: Outdoor environments require IP65 or higher ratings for waterproof protection.
  • Heat Dissipation: Leave enough space for air circulation around strips and power units to prevent overheating.
  • Secure Connections: Use quality cables and fittings to maintain stable current flow.
  • Testing Before Final Setup: Power on the system briefly before final installation to confirm smooth operation.

These checks prevent short circuits, voltage fluctuations, and damage caused by improper connections.
